What is Radicle (RAD)
Radicle (RAD) is a decentralized code collaboration platform built on blockchain technology that enables developers to collaborate on software projects in a more open, transparent, and secure way.
It uses peer-to-peer networking and a novel approach to version control to create a decentralized network of code repositories that are owned and controlled by their respective communities. The RAD token is used as the native currency of the platform and is used to incentivize contributors and fund development of the network.

The history of Radicle (RAD)
Radicle (RAD) is a relatively new project, having been founded in 2019. It was created by a team of experienced software developers with the aim of addressing the limitations of centralized code collaboration platforms. The project raised $12 million in funding in a Series A round led by NFX, with participation from a number of prominent blockchain investors.
The Radicle team launched the first version of the network in early 2021, allowing developers to collaborate on open-source software projects in a more decentralized and secure way.
The platform uses peer-to-peer networking and a novel approach to version control to create a decentralized network of code repositories that are owned and controlled by their respective communities. The RAD token was also launched alongside the platform, serving as the native currency of the network.
Since its launch, the Radicle project has continued to evolve and expand its capabilities, adding new features and integrations. The team has also been actively engaged in building a vibrant community of developers and enthusiasts around the project, with regular updates and events. How Radicle (RAD) works
Radicle (RAD) is a decentralized code collaboration platform built on blockchain technology. It works by creating a decentralized network of code repositories that are owned and controlled by their respective communities, rather than being centrally managed by a single entity. Here is a brief overview of how Radicle works:
- Peer-to-peer networking: Radicle uses peer-to-peer networking to connect developers and allow them to share code with one another. This ensures that the network is more resilient and less susceptible to downtime or malicious attacks.
- Decentralized version control: Radicle uses a decentralized approach to version control, which means that changes made to code are tracked in a distributed ledger rather than in a centralized database. This makes the code history more transparent and immutable.
- RAD token: The RAD token is used as the native currency of the network. It is used to incentivize contributors and fund development of the platform, as well as to pay for services such as storage and hosting.
- Community governance: The Radicle network is governed by its community of developers, who can propose and vote on changes to the platform’s development and future direction. This ensures that the network is more open and transparent than centralized alternatives.
